Los Angeles County medical examiner records show that former child actor Daveigh Chase died from acquired immunodeficiency syndrome, or AIDS, after her death on June 16 at age 35. The report also lists chronic polysubstance use as a contributing condition, and officials classified the manner of death as natural. Chase was best known as the voice of Lilo in Disney’s “Lilo & Stitch” and for playing Samara in “The Ring,” with other credits including “Spirited Away” and “Big Love.” Her death drew renewed attention after the official cause was released roughly two weeks later.
